EVO 9 VS EVO X - maintenance costs

What would be the biggest difference between the 9 and 10 maintenance costs if there are not many miles being put on the car? I don't drive a lot and I've seen the major things to look out for, but anyone have any specific pros/cons they've encountered with one or the other?

I think the Evo X's has timing chain, so you don't need to worry about timing belts. But, depending on year, the older X's have chains that can stretch. Also, the trunk has struts that will eventually need replacing.
If modifying for power, I think the iron block in 8/9's are more forgiving than the aluminum blocks in X's.

if you live in salty area your ACD pump on the X is likely to go. i don't think the belts are a big deal, just one thing relatively minor thing when you get the 30/60/90 water pump etc. otherwise i think pretty much the same
